Frequency and amount of irrigation for maize in western Nigeria
Agricultural Water Management, 1979Abstract This study was designed to investigate the frequency and amount of irrigation needed for maize in western Nigeria. The investigation indicated that about 330 mm of water either from irrigation or from well distributed rainfall is sufficient to produce a good crop of maize utilizing an irrigation frequency of 7 days.

Irrigation water amount and salinity dictate nitrogen requirement
Agricultural Water Management, 2015Abstract Crop relative yield (RY) may be reduced by matric water potential or salinity stresses but also by nitrogen (N) deficiency. Elucidation of interactions among these factors through modeling using the ENVIRO-GRO program to compute RY and N leaching from the root zone for corn (Zea mays) was our objective.

Water Flux Below the Root Zone vs. Irrigation Amount in Drip‐Irrigated Corn
Agronomy Journal, 1997AbstractWith increasing demands on water resources, greater efficiency is needed in irrigated agriculture. Internal drainage from the root zone is a loss that can be reduced or managed to improve irrigation efficiency. Our objective was to determine the relationship between seasonal water flux below the root zone (1.5 m) and irrigation amount with corn
